A POS system for hotels is a software that offers a comprehensive suite of tools to manage various aspects of a hotel’s operations, such as restaurant billing, room charges, inventory management, and reporting By centralizing these functions into one integrated platform, hotels can improve efficiency, reduce errors, and enhance the overall guest experience.
One of the key features of a POS system for hotels is the ability to streamline restaurant billing With the system, hotel restaurants can easily take orders, send them directly to the kitchen, and process payments seamlessly This not only speeds up the dining experience for guests but also allows staff to focus more on delivering exceptional service rather than dealing with manual order processing and billing tasks.
Moreover, a POS system for hotels can help manage room charges more efficiently By integrating with the hotel’s property management system, the POS system can automatically post charges for services like room service, minibar purchases, and spa treatments directly to the guest’s room folio This ensures accurate billing and eliminates the need for manual data entry, reducing the risk of errors and discrepancies.
Inventory management is another crucial aspect of hotel operations that can benefit from a POS system By tracking inventory levels in real-time, hotels can better manage stock, reduce waste, and optimize purchasing decisions The system can also generate reports on sales trends and popular items, helping hotel management make informed decisions about menu offerings and pricing strategies.
